You might have a look at the setInterval() and setTimeOut() App object JavaScript methods. Actually, the procedure is pretty much the same as if you would do it on a web page.

Does anyone know of a way to put a timer in a PDF form? I would like to enable a PDF form to ping the server every minute to let it know that the client is still alive and also to warn the user if the server is about to time him out.
